The northern boundary of boreal forest and the ranges of tree species are expected to shift northward in response to climate warming, which will result in a decrease in the albedo of areas currently covered by tundra vegetation, an increase in terrestrial carbon sequestration, and an alteration of biodiversity in the current Low Arctic. Central to the prediction of forest expansion is an increase in the reproductive capacity and establishment of individual trees. We assessed cone production, seed viability, and transplanted seedling success of Picea glauca (Moench.) Voss. (white spruce) in the early 1990s and again in the late 2000s at four forest stand sites and eight tree island sites (clonal populations beyond present treeline) in the Mackenzie Delta region of the Northwest Territories, Canada. Over the past 20 years, average temperatures in this region have increased by 0.9 °C. This area has the northernmost forest-tundra ecotone in North America and is one of the few circumpolar regions where the northern limit of conifer trees reaches the Arctic Ocean. We found that cone production and seed viability did not change between the two periods of examination and that both variables decreased northward across the forest-tundra ecotone. Nevertheless, white spruce individuals at the northern limit of the forest-tundra ecotone produced viable seeds. Furthermore, transplanted seedlings were able to survive in the northernmost sites for 15 years, but there were no signs of natural regeneration. These results indicate that if climatic conditions continue to ameliorate, reproductive output will likely increase, but seedling establishment and forest expansion within the forest-tundra of this region is unlikely to occur without the availability of suitable recruitment sites. Processes that affect the availability of recruitment sites are likely to be important elsewhere in the circumpolar ecotone, and should be incorporated into models and predictions of climate change and its effects on the northern forest-tundra ecotone.

We analyze 2006-2009 data from four continuous Global Positioning System (GPS) receivers located between 5 and 150 km from the glacier Jakobshavn Isbrae, West Greenland. The GPS stations were established on bedrock to determine the vertical crustal motion due to the unloading of ice from Jakobshavn Isbrae. All stations experienced uplift, but the uplift rate at Kangia North, only 5 km from the glacier front, was about 10 mm/yr larger than the rate at Ilulissat, located only ~45 km further away. This suggests that most of the uplift is due to the unloading of the Earth's surface as Jakobshavn thins and loses mass. Our estimate of Jakobshavn's contribution to uplift rates at Kangia North and Ilulissat are 14.6 ± 1.7 mm/yr and 4.9 ± 1.1 mm/yr, respectively. The observed rates are consistent with a glacier thinning model based on repeat altimeter surveys from NASA's Airborne Topographic Mapper (ATM), which shows that Jakobshavn lost mass at an average rate of 22 ± 2 km**3/yr between 2006 and 2009. At Kangia North and Ilulissat, the predicted uplift rates computed using thinning estimates from the ATM laser altimetry are 12.1 ± 0.9 mm/yr and 3.2 ± 0.3 mm/yr, respectively. The observed rates are slightly larger than the predicted rates. The fact that the GPS uplift rates are much larger closer to Jakobshavn than further away, and are consistent with rates inferred using the ATM-based glacier thinning model, shows that GPS measurements of crustal motion are a potentially useful method for assessing ice-mass change models.

A selection of PBDE congeners was analyzed in pooled blubber samples of pilot whale (Globicephala melas), ringed seal (Phoca hispida), minke whale (Balaenoptera acutorostrata), fin whale (Balaenoptera physalus), harbor porpoise (Phocoena phocoena), hooded seal (Cystophora cristata) and Atlantic white-sided dolphin (Lagenorhynchus acutus), covering a time period of more than 20 years (1986-2009). The analytes were extracted and cleaned-up using open column extraction and multi-layer silica gel column chromatography, and the analysis was performed on a GC-MS system operating in the NCI mode. The highest PBDE levels were found in the toothed whale species pilot whale and white-sided dolphin, and the lowest levels in fin whales and ringed seals. One-sided analyses of variance (ANOVA) followed by Tukey comparisons of means were applied to test for differences between years and sampling areas. Due to inter-year sampling variability, only general comparisons of PBDE concentrations between different sampling areas could be made. Differences in PBDE concentrations between three sampling periods, from 1986 to 2007, were evaluated in samples of pilot whales, ringed seals, white-sided dolphins and hooded seals. The highest PBDE levels were found in samples from the late 1990s or beginning of 2000, possibly reflecting the increase in the global production of technical PBDE mixtures in the 1990s. The levels of BDE #153 and #154 increased relative to the total PBDE concentration in some of the species in recent years, which may indicate an increased relative exposure to higher brominated congeners. In order to assess the effect of measures taken in legally binding international agreements, it is important to continuously monitor POPs such as PBDEs in sub-Arctic and Arctic environments.

En este trabajo nos proponemos hacer una aproximación a las prácticas de Responsabilidad Social Empresaria (el adelante, RSE) llevadas adelante en Argentina por las grandes empresas suscriptas al Pacto Global (ONU) para el período 2008-2009. Fundamentalmente, nos interesa dar cuenta de la naturaleza de la intervención de las empresas en lo social. Para esto en primer lugar revisaremos el concepto de RSE, incluyendo las diferentes visiones acerca del mismo, y pensaremos el rol del Pacto Global como marco de referencia institucional de estas prácticas. En una segunda instancia, haremos una aproximación a las modalidades que adopta la RSE en Argentina analizando, entre otras cosas, las áreas de intervención, los tipos de contribución y las alianzas con otros actores (tales como ONGs, fundaciones, universidades y sector público entre otros)

La pregunta que orienta la propuesta de investigación es ¿Qué lugar ocupa la participación de los docentes en el diseño las políticas de capacitación? ¿Cuáles son los aspectos que inciden en la elección de la oferta de capacitación? La intención es analizar los factores que inciden en la elección de la oferta de capacitación estatal y/o privada, que realizan los docentes del área Educación Física pertenecientes al sector estatal, que se desempeñan en escuelas medias del distrito de La Plata. Son considerados los aportes de los estudios sobre saber docente, el proceso de análisis de las políticas públicas, las regulaciones del trabajo docente y la institucionalización de ciertas modalidades de capacitación. Desde un enfoque cualitativo, la estrategia metodológica utilizará fuentes de datos orales y documentales, a través de entrevistas en profundidad y análisis de documentos que regulan la capacitación en la provincia

This research comprises some considerations about production, productivity and scientific collaboration related to Information Science in geopolitical regions of Brazil, aiming at identifying their macro-level flow and trends. Reports were generated through identification of Information Science postgraduate programs and professors and collaborators who work on them - those reports were synthesized according to programs and regions, from the year of 2007 to 2009. We can conclude that the Southeast and Northeast regions are responsible for the higher production, productivity and collaboration indicators; we can also infer that the expansion of the relationship among different regions may offer the researchers opportunities to establish new partnerships, and to develop researches on emerging subjects in this scientific area
